The machines are equipped with a water tank and small flash heater and an engine that builds up pressure to heat liquids within capsule-accepting containers. The capsule is opened by the help of a puncture tool, then hot water is poured into it. This releases the rich coffee oils as well as other ingredients into the coffee, which is then removed using the filter. When the capsule is empty, it’s removed and put in a bin or dropped into the waste tray to be disposed of.

This type of technology has some serious drawbacks. Pre-packaged coffee capsules could be a source of pollution due to their plastic packaging. Despite the fact that some companies are promoting recyclable and compostable products, the large quantity of coffee capsules that are used that are found in landfills and oceans is still a major concern.

Additionally, the use of pre-ground coffee beans means that the coffee drink won’t taste as fresh as a drink made from freshly ground beans. The beans are already exposed when they are packaged to moisture and heat, which can affect their flavor and smell. In addition, the long shelf time of coffee capsules also lowers their quality.
